Saint Andrews Hall in Detroit has a real knack for staying relevant, even as the music scene keeps shifting. This place has seen it all, from hosting the garage rock band The White Stripes back in 2000 during their early days, to now bringing in big names and local legends alike. It’s the kind of venue that feels alive with history, yet still buzzing with excitement for whatever new act hits the stage. For someone like Finn Wolfhard in Detroit, catching a show here isn’t just about the music, it’s about being part of that ongoing story. The vibe is gritty yet cozy, and you can’t help but feel a little nostalgic walking through its doors, imagining the countless nights of raw energy that have shaped Detroit’s live music scene.
